Maryknoll, NY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Maryknoll?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Maryknoll 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,799 | $2,795 | $7,995 |
Maryknoll 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,479 | $4,500 | $6,500 |
Maryknoll 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,156 | $3,500 | $9,500 |
Maryknoll 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$12,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Maryknoll
What type of rentals are currently available in Maryknoll?
There are currently 38 Apartments for Rent in Maryknoll, NY with pricing that ranges from $985 to $26,954. There are also 38 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Maryknoll ranging from $2,100 to $13,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Maryknoll?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Maryknoll ranges from $2,100 to $13,000 with an average monthly rent of $6,203.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Maryknoll?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Maryknoll range from $2,900 to $26,954,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$4,500 to $6,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,500 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$3,149.
